Mobile Proxies route traffic through 4G/5G mobile carrier IP addresses, which makes them worth considering for price monitoring — tracking prices across regions, retailers and marketplaces. Because they share IPs the way real mobile networks do, which many platforms trust, they can be a sensible fit here. Remember: reliable, well-located IPs keep your price data consistent.
That said, usually the priciest option, so compare value against your real needs, and the right choice always depends on your exact targets and budget. Comparing a few providers side by side is the fastest way to judge value.

What to Check Before You Buy
- Prioritise value over the biggest advertised network — the right fit usually beats the largest pool.
- Check the refund or trial policy so you can verify performance risk-free.
- Match the proxy type to your task: residential and mobile for authenticity, datacenter for speed and volume, ISP or static for stable sessions.
- Estimate your bandwidth or request volume so you pick a plan that fits, since many residential plans are priced per GB.
- Start small and test against your own workload before committing to a larger plan.
